On 2019/9/12 16:48, David Laight wrote: > From: Yunfeng Ye >> Sent: 11 September 2019 09:50 >> We want to reduce the time of cpu_down() for saving power, found that >> cpu_psci_cpu_kill() cost 10ms after psci_ops.affinity_info() fail. >> >> Normally the time cpu dead is very short, it is no need to wait 10ms. >> so use udelay 10us to instead msleep 10ms in every waiting loop, and add >> cond_resched() to give a chance to run a higher-priority process. >> >> Signed-off-by: Yunfeng Ye <yeyunf...@huawei.com> >> --- >> arch/arm64/kernel/psci.c | 6 +++--- >> 1 file changed, 3 insertions(+), 3 deletions(-) >> >> diff --git a/arch/arm64/kernel/psci.c b/arch/arm64/kernel/psci.c >> index 85ee7d0..9e9d8a6 100644 >> --- a/arch/arm64/kernel/psci.c >> +++ b/arch/arm64/kernel/psci.c >> @@ -86,15 +86,15 @@ static int cpu_psci_cpu_kill(unsigned int cpu) >> * while it is dying. So, try again a few times. >> */ >> >> - for (i = 0; i < 10; i++) { >> + for (i = 0; i < 10000; i++) { >> err = psci_ops.affinity_info(cpu_logical_map(cpu), 0); >> if (err == PSCI_0_2_AFFINITY_LEVEL_OFF) { >> pr_info("CPU%d killed.\n", cpu); >> return 0; >> } >> >> - msleep(10); >> - pr_info("Retrying again to check for CPU kill\n"); >> + cond_resched(); >> + udelay(10); > > You really don't want to be doing 10000 udelay(10) before giving up. > > If udelay(10) is long enough for the normal case, then do that once. > After that use usleep_range(). > > David > Thanks for your advice. the delay depend on the num of cores, range from 50us to 500us, I have test the time on the 140+ cores cpu: (10us every time) [ 1177.979642] psci: CPU1 killed. total wait 4 times [ 1178.011369] psci: CPU2 killed. total wait 6 times [ 1178.035247] psci: CPU3 killed. total wait 3 times [ 1178.071134] psci: CPU4 killed. total wait 8 times ...... [ 1190.128202] psci: CPU139 killed. total wait 50 times [ 1190.156266] psci: CPU140 killed. total wait 48 times [ 1190.192082] psci: CPU141 killed. total wait 46 times [ 1190.224104] psci: CPU142 killed. total wait 46 times Can I bust-wait 1ms,which is 100 tiems udelay(10), after that, use usleep_range(1000, 10000) ?
